How to get a motorcycle license in Texas?

If you live in Texas and choose to drive a motorcycle or scooter, you’ll need a Class M registration. If you already have a driving license in Texas, you can simply qualify for a motorcycle approval. If you just want a motorcycle license, you must first complete a driver’s training course.

Participate in a DPS-approved Safety Program

The Texas Department of Safety (DPS) demands that you take an official motorcycle safety course. Your achievement certificate has been valid for 24 months. The motorcycle class deals with basic controls of the motorcycle. You can also learn how to brake, corner, and swing safely. The course requires up to 10 hours of instruction in motorcycling for driving pupils. When the course ends, you will receive a certificate of completion for Motorcycle Safety. Hold this as for your Texas submission. You will need it for your motorcycle.

If you’re a minor, gather the DPS-required documents for a Texas motorcycle license.

You require confirmation of your identity and citizenship between 15 and 17 years of age. Take your vehicle license and motorcycle insurance. Texas also wants teenage motorcycle drivers to show that they go to high school and complete their lessons. You may receive your GED or high school principal for your Texas Proof of Enrolment Form (VOE).

A provisional license or student license and a DE-964 form are required. This indicates that you have done 32 hours of driver work in the classroom. Motorcycle license drivers who are under the age of 18 in another state have to continue driving in Texas before obtaining the Texas license.

Complete Texas Motorcycle Written Exam

Texas allows motorcyclists to have vision and awareness checks. Or you can offer a certificate that shows that since January 2015, you have completed a motorbike safety course. The rider who is under 18 years of age must complete a written examination to acquire their engine license.

Complete the road test

The Texas road test demands a motorcycle, a motorcycle, and a driver with a license. Bikers below the age of 21 have to wear a helmet. Your driver will accompany the vehicle during the road test.

If your age is under 18 years, you need a Texas road test to get a motorcycle license.

A motorcycle road test is removed in Texas for riders above 18 who are approved unrestrictedly in another State or Canada. 

Get Your Texas Motorcycle License 

The expense of your Texas license is $8 to $33. However, the written exam is not challenging. You should exercise at I Drive Safely in sampling and testing a motorcycle license.

How to get a motorcycle license in Alabama?

To apply for the motor-driven license, you must be at least 14 years of age.

The age limit for a regular motorcycle license is 16 years old.

To receive a motorcycle license, you must either pass the DPS motorcycle awareness test or complete a motorcycle safety course.

When you’re prepared, go to the nearest Alabama DPS office and provide:

  • Identification, nationality, and citizenship certificates
  • Evidence of school registration, if necessary.
  • Complete a registration form.
  • Proof of completion of a motorcycle safety course OR passing the motorcycle knowledge test.
  • Give Payment for test and application costs.

How to get a motorcycle license in Missouri?

Whether you ride a car or a motorcycle on public highways in Missouri, you would need a Class M motorbike or driver’s license or the M approval.

A provisional motorcycle instruction license is available at the age of 15 1⁄2 years. This license is only granted after certified motorcycle rider training is completed (MRTC). You will require your parent or legal guardian’s informed permission and pass the written, vision, and sign exam of Class F and Class M. The cost for this license is $3.75, of which $2.75 is used for the instruction of motorcyclists.
